John Boos Double Pass-Thru Shelf – 24 in L x 18 in D
Model PTS26K-1824 | 16-Gauge Type 300 Stainless SteelMaximize workflow on both sides of the serving line with this rugged, two-tier pass-through shelf from John Boos. Built from heavy 16-gauge stainless steel and finished with the signature Stallion Safety Edge, it delivers the durability, cleanability and NSF sanitation you expect from the industry leader.
Key Features
- Double-tier design – lower pass-through shelf plus overshelf for twice the usable space.
- Stallion Safety Edge front & back: 1 ½ in 90° downturn with ½ in 45° return to help contain spills.
- 16-ga Type 300 stainless steel construction resists corrosion and cleans in seconds.
- 10 in maximum wall thickness (A dimension) – ideal for standard chase or pony walls.
- 1 in stainless steel tubing uprights secure the overshelf to the lower shelf.
- Adjustable stainless hat channel lets you position the unit perfectly in the field.
- Heavy-duty wall-mount brackets and stainless gussets included for fast, rigid installation.
- All TIG-welded; exposed welds are polished to match adjacent surfaces.
- NSF listed for safe food-service use.
Specifications
Model & Mfr. | PTS26K-1824 | John Boos & Co. |
---|---|
Overall length | 24 in (610 mm) |
Overall depth | 18 in (457 mm) |
Number of tiers | 2 (lower shelf + overshelf) |
Overshelf clearance | 18 in (457 mm) between shelves |
Max wall thickness (A) | 10 in (254 mm) |
Edge profile | Stallion Safety Edge, front & back |
Material | 16-ga Type 300 stainless steel, satin finish |
Weight | 41 lb (18.6 kg) |
Certifications | NSF |

Simple Care Tips
- Clean daily with mild soap or detergent, rinse, and wipe dry with a soft cloth.
- Avoid chlorine bleach or abrasive pads—use non-chloride cleansers such as Bar Keepers Friend.
- Wipe in the direction of the grain to maintain the polished finish.
- Restore shine anytime with John Boos Stainless Steel Cleaner.
Following these guidelines preserves the protective stainless “passive” layer and keeps your shelf looking new.
